Even though the shadows covering the entire festival venue blocked out the sun, the people on the martial arts arena could still see clearly.
Milin could still see the people she needed to save and the enemy she had to defeat.
Moreover, the shadows gave her a strange feeling… as if she were soaking in warm water.
Facing Luc, who was clad in pitch-black armor, Milin began to increase her Magic Power to construct a Mana Barrier.
She suddenly realized her Mana Soul Hue was much stronger than before… a dazzling red surrounded her like a blazing fire.
“Then, please begin. I will not disturb you until a winner is decided.”
The Shadow Demon Lord bowed elegantly to the two facing each other and then sank into the shadows beneath his feet.
Looking at his movements, Milin felt a sudden sense of familiarity… as if she had known this person for years.
‘How is that possible?’
She shook her head, shaking off the nonsensical thought.
She had only one task — to defeat the woman before her, avenge Brother Bert and the injured and dead in the plaza, and rescue Mother and the others.
She clenched her fists so hard her fingernails dug deep into her palms.
She glared at Luc with total focus, but the other woman spoke first.
“You can rest easy. The only one I intend to kill is you — only you, the Hero’s Daughter. I will not lay a hand on your mother or your people as the Magus suggested.”
“Haha… what kind of crazy talk is that? Didn’t you just say you were going to avenge your father and mother?”
“I never met my father. I only follow the orders of my Mother — Her Royal Highness the Regent. She wants me to kill you in front of your mother. To avenge her.”
Milin laughed in anger. She looked into Luc’s eyes and spoke with extreme sarcasm, “Looking at the style of that armor… you don’t actually think you’re a knight, do you?”
“It’s not a ‘thought.’ I am the Regent’s knight, and I will faithfully carry out all her instructions. She ordered me to kill you with my own hands… only you.”
“Then you’re saying you won’t hurt my mother or my people to show off your ‘knightly grace’?”
“I wouldn’t call it that… but it is indeed something similar to ‘knightly grace.’ In this battle, only your life and mine are at stake. That’s also why the Magus didn’t intervene — “
“Stop talking nonsense!” Milin interrupted with a roar. “A mere puppet using someone else’s authority… talking about ‘knightly grace’? Can’t you see how hideous the expression on your face is right now? Look in a mirror!”
Milin chanted an incantation — she summoned a massive block of ice and hurled it at Luc.
Luc jumped back in surprise… only to realize that even if she had stood still, the ice wouldn’t have hit her.
She found that the block of ice could indeed serve as a mirror, so she looked at her own face reflected in it — there was nothing but deep-seated anger, jealousy, and disgust.
That expression was so distorted… it was as if she hardly recognized herself.
“You say your target is only me, so why did you blow up the Mansion and put so many people in the Grand Hall Plaza in danger? There were members of the Demon Race in the plaza too… aren’t they your kin?!”
Milin’s words stung Luc’s heart. She remembered what Vlad had said when he suggested blowing up the Magic Stone Base Station on the day of the Flower Crown Parade.
Yes, weren’t the Demon Race in the plaza also her kin?
And back then… how did Vlad convince her to accept his plan?
And later, when he sent a familiar to say the target had changed to the Mansion… why had she accepted it without any objection?
“Those… those who mingle with you humans do not deserve to be our kin…”
She subconsciously repeated Vlad’s words… but the wavering in her eyes did not escape Milin.
“I see… so that’s also something someone else told you? You poor, pathetic puppet without a single thought of your own.”
Milin’s words held only mockery, no sympathy. She stared at Luc with a similar gaze and expression.
“Then as the Miss you have designated as the enemy you must kill with your own hands, I’ll tell you something: stop being a hypocrite. From the first moment you saw me… you tried your best to mock and anger me.”
“You hate me, don’t you? You loathe me, you hate me… to the point where you feel you must kill me. That’s why your hatred spilled over onto Brother Bert, who only wanted to fight you fairly, and you struck him with such a despicable, heavy hand!”
Milin’s fiery rebukes made Luc’s armor rattle.
She held her buzzing head, trying to cast out the hideous emotions that were eroding her consciousness —
‘I am doing this for Mother.’
‘If it weren’t for the Demon King… if it weren’t for Father’s death causing her so much pain, I wouldn’t be here… I wouldn’t be doing these things… I shouldn’t even be alive.’
“How could a child of mine and my brother… be something like you?”
She could no longer remember things from further back. But she remembered the first words her mother had said to her very clearly. At that time, she didn’t think her mother hated her… because she was holding her.
That was her only and entire reason for living.
“What are you struggling for? Isn’t it good to have your own emotions? You want to kill me because of those feelings… and I feel the same! I’m so sick of you that I want to kill you too!”
Those words made Luc’s trembling stop.
She watched Milin sprint toward her and throw a punch into the armor on her chest.
She saw that the eyes of the girl, who was about the same age as her, held clear anger and pure killing intent.
The flames erupting from the fist scorched her hair and shattered her armor… she stumbled backward.
She faltered, trying to steady herself, but Milin didn’t give her a chance to regroup.
With the impact of a fiery roundhouse kick, the armor on her abdomen shattered.
The massive force sent her flying out of the arena, slamming straight into the wall of the Shadow Dome.
She felt as if she had hit a wall of steel, and her internal organs jolted violently… a mouthful of blood sprayed out.
She slid down the shadows at the edge of the festival venue like a banner with its cords cut.
“This is for Brother Bert.”
She had no chance to stand up because Milin chased after her like a fiery meteor and pinned her down.
Then, her abdomen took a heavy punch… a violent sensation, as if her intestines were about to be vomited out, filled her mind.
“And this is for the first person in the plaza!”
She saw Milin’s fist flying toward her face… her life being threatened made her instinctively activate her magic, and her visor covered her cheeks.
But the force was still so great that her neck and head were twisted to the side.
“You can’t even stand up? Next up are seventy-four more people and over 500 injured ones. If you die from just this much… it will be quite a problem for me.”
Through the gradually cracking visor, Luc saw the girl before her wearing a terrifying smile.
